How about this?
@require("...")
def function_generator() -> Tuple[Callable[None, None], Callable[..., Any]]:
def _import():
import ...
import ...
def _function(*args, **kwargs):
# implementation
...
return (_import, _function)
This way executor can choose importing strategy by calling _import() when needed.
Another issue is that Python dependencies are only part of dependencies. Many Python libraries depend on particular C libraries being installed. We could additionally add base docker dependency to make sure everything needed is installed.

What if there are other querystring parameters like timecodes?
Maybe:
from urllib.parse import urlparse, parse_qs
parsed_url = urlparse(youtube_link)
qs_params = parse_qs(parsed_url.query)
video_id = qs_params['v'][0]

Why are these changes needed?
Currently AutoGen supports contributed agents and capabilities.
Why not support a set of contributed functions?
This PR creates a new submodule in
agentchat/contrib
calledfunctions
.Function store further contains many (stateless) functions that can be used with function calling API.
See the added notebook to see those function in use.
Specifying dependencies via a
FunctionWithRequirements
decoratorRight now, I specify dependencies for each function via a decorator.
The decorator wraps the function and check availability of dependencies.
If they aren't it install it. For example,
